"Multiple Lightning Strikes Ignite Dozens of Fires in Oregon's Douglas County"

A lightning storm in Oregon has sparked nearly 20 fires in Douglas County, with the Tyee Ridge complex threatening homes and structures. Governor Tina Kotek has invoked the Emergency Conflagration Act and requested additional resources for the Cougar Creek fire. In Clackamas County, firefighters are battling the 225-acre Camp Creek fire near the Bull Run Watershed, while the Horse Creek fire in the Willamette National Forest has burned around 25 acres. New fires have also started near the Smith River Complex, which has crossed the California border into southern Oregon. Evacuation orders have been issued in affected areas.

Rapid Growth of Lookout Fire Threatens Lane County

The Lookout Fire in Lane County, Oregon, is rapidly growing due to dry and windy conditions. Evacuation notices have been issued, and Governor Tina Kotek has declared the Emergency Conflagration Act to mobilize additional firefighters and equipment. The fire, currently at 195 acres, exceeds the capabilities of local firefighters, prompting a coordinated response from the state fire marshal's office.
